a teenager She put her newborn baby in a plastic bag and left him abandoned on the veranda of a neighbor’s house. in the Bolívar neighborhood of Petare, in the state of Miranda. The minor was detained by officials of the Criminal Investigation Service.

Journalist Román Camacho, from the Sucesos source, indicated that residents of the area informed the police and a commission arrived at the site. The newborn was found alive and they took him to the Maternal and Child Hospital, where he is under observation.

Camacho clarified that the baby is responding to the treatment provided by the doctors.

In addition to the teenager, three other people were arrested for its possible involvement in abandonment.

The journalist pointed out that the authorities asked people who have an unwanted pregnancy, go to the child and adolescent protection courts. Thus, he noted, an adoption process can begin.
